2.11.4
No dialling tone.
# The modem gives a NO DIAL TONE message, disconnects
the line and awaits the next command.
You previously tested the connection between the modem and
the telephone network by lifting the receiver and obtained the
dialling tone. There is now clearly something wrong with the
connection between the modem and the network. If you do not
hear the dialling tone through the loudspeaker, there may be
something wrong with the telephone network itself (overloaded
possibly). It may be that the telephone lead on the rear of the
modem has been reversed.
¢ You hear the dialling tone in the loudspeaker but the
modem had not responded to this and gives the message
NO DIALTONE.
This may occur with certain local switchboards.
=Give the command
prior to calling, set commas «» in the call command where a
pause in the procedure is required.
This will result in the modem waiting for a specific number of
seconds as specified in the S6 register before the first digit is
dialled.
For example:
0,,,4737011710p%|
In this example (with X3) the modem will
p pause several seconds
as determined by the S6 register (standard 2 seconds) before
dialling the first digit. This is to say that the dialling tone is not
registered by the modem but is assumed to be present. The
manufacturers setting is 2 seconds per comma.
(This may be
increased by changing the contents of the S8 register. The
maximum value is 255 seconds per comma).
Read more about the S-registers further on in this book if so
required.
In this command, the modem
lifts the receiver, waits 2 seconds
and then dials 0 to obtain the town line. It then waits 6 seconds
before commencing to dial the number to Semaforum BBS.
